Paolo Banchero leads Magic to shock win over Pistons, questions Detroit’s status

Paolo Banchero and Orlando stunned Detroit 113-105 in Game 3 to take a 2-1 series lead, amplifying doubts about the Pistons’ No. 1-seed credentials.

Paolo Banchero turned Game 3 into a statement, and Orlando’s Orlando Magic carried that momentum into a 113-105 upset that has Detroit fans and bettors rethinking what the regular season really meant.

The Magic took a 2-1 series lead with a win that landed like a punch in the second half and echoed into the NBA postseason conversation.. For a Pistons team that coasted to a 60-22 record and earned the No.. 1 seed, losing at home in a moment that felt winnable raises uncomfortable questions.. Not about effort—Detroit fought back late—but about whether their best basketball is as repeatable as the standings suggested.

Banchero did the heavy lifting in a complete performance: 25 points. 12 rebounds. and nine assists. plus three steals and two blocks. nearly threading every needle the Magic needed.. It wasn’t just a scoring night.. The rebounds changed the possession math. the playmaking kept Orlando from becoming one-dimensional. and the defensive impact made Detroit’s adjustments feel costly.. Desmond Bane matched the intensity with 25 points and seven rebounds. while Franz Wagner’s double-double—14 points and 17 rebounds—gave Orlando another physical edge on the glass.. Crucially. Orlando’s starters all scored in double figures. a sign that Detroit couldn’t target one or two threats and neutralize the rest.

Detroit, meanwhile, leaned heavily on Cade Cunningham and Tobias Harris to keep the machine running.. Cunningham finished with 27 points, five rebounds, and nine assists, numbers that show he was involved at every step.. But the shot profile told a second story: he went 3 of 10 from three and committed nine turnovers.. Those two things can swing playoff games even when a star line looks respectable.. Harris added 23 points and seven rebounds. yet Detroit’s offense didn’t consistently find the rhythm that makes a top seed look inevitable.

Orlando started slowly. with Banchero producing just six points in the first half as the Pistons briefly looked like they were about to control the series tone.. Still. the Magic held a 61-54 advantage at the break. a margin that mattered because it gave them room to recover their spacing and tempo.. Jalen Suggs contributed 12 points, and Wendell Carter Jr.. added nine, helping Orlando absorb early discomfort without losing the game’s overall direction.

The turning point came when the Pistons erased the distance.. Detroit built momentum and tied the score at 104 with 3:14 remaining. squeezing Orlando’s lead down to nothing and forcing the Magic to play the last stretch without the comfort of a cushion.. That’s where Banchero and Wagner separated the moment from the numbers.. After the tie. Orlando produced a late 9-0 run that felt like more than a run—it looked like the Magic finally won the chess match of timing. shot selection. and second-chance opportunities.

The result also sharpens what comes next.. The winner of the Pistons-Magic series moves on to face the winner of Cleveland Cavaliers vs Toronto Raptors in the Eastern Conference semifinals. with Cleveland already holding a 2-1 edge.. In other words, this series isn’t just about getting to the next round.. It’s about proving which team can impose its identity when the playoff pressure removes the margins.

For Detroit, the debate now won’t wait for the next game.. The regular season record can’t be erased, but it can be questioned when a No.. 1 seed allows a 2-1 series hole after showing defensive strength and offensive control for much of the year.. Cunningham’s late-game turnovers and Detroit’s three-point shooting struggles suggest that adjustments may be necessary beyond “play harder.” Against Orlando. ball security and consistent spacing likely determine whether Detroit looks like a contender or a team that benefited from a schedule and matchups that papered over postseason weaknesses.

For Orlando, the confidence shift is just as real.. A 2-1 series lead after an upset win in Detroit’s orbit changes how everything feels.. If Banchero can keep delivering near-all-around nights and Wagner continues to turn rebounds into possessions. the Magic can pressure teams in a way that doesn’t rely on one hot shooter or a lucky stretch.

Game 4 in Orlando on Monday is where the storyline becomes clearer. Detroit will try to reclaim home-court gravity, and Orlando will try to prove Saturday’s win wasn’t a fluke but the start of a new playoff reality.
